Explore the Virgin Forest “Aokigahara Jukai” at the Foot of Mount Fuji: Discover Ice Caves Born from a Volcanic Eruption

Explore the primeval forest created by a volcanic eruption

In the northwest part of Mount Fuji, there is a vast primeval forest known as “Aokigahara Jukai.” Aokigahara Jukai was formed 1200 years ago during a major volcanic eruption. Although not many Japanese people have ventured into this primeval forest in the past, it has recently become popular as an adventure spot. On this tour, you will walk through the forest with an experienced English-speaking guide and explore the caves within it.

At the foot of Mount Fuji, many caves were formed during the eruption. The temperature inside some of these caves can drop below freezing, and they were used as storage houses during the Edo period. On this tour, participants will enter large, already explored caves. Necessary equipment such as helmets, flashlights, and gloves will be provided in advance.
